At the beginning of the program Mr. Wilson gave me this Booklet about the space environment and Ive been reading it lately did you know that The ionosphere can absorb, delay or reflect certain frequencies of radio signals, therefore, the characteristics of the ionosphere have significant impact on the design and operation of communications systems between satellites and ground stations. The ionosphere is also important for ground­to­ground radio communications systems because they rely on the ability of the ionosphere to reflect radio waves to achieve long range. I also work on my final project climate change which consists of the result of a great many factors including the dynamic processes of the Earth itself, external forces including variations in sunlight intensity, and more recently by human activities. External factors that can shape climate are often called climate forcings and include such processes as variations in solar radiation, deviations in the Earth's orbit, and the level of greenhouse gas concentrations. There are a variety of climate change feedbacks that will either amplify or diminish the initial forcing.
